Hack of Super Mario RPG: Legend of the Seven Stars

Description:

Approx. hack length: 30 minutes.

Detailed information. Nothing extravagant here, just a small ROM hack. Mario finds himself falling from the sky into a mansion owned by some Lakitu named “Laki-Laki.” whom has let her mansion be infested with ghosts and ghouls of several kinds.

Creepy stuff happens in nowhere.

See for yourself what happens.


You’re welcome to pick apart this hack, and learn from what it has to offer, despite not being a whole lot. This hack was lots of trial and error, and I wanted to make Gian a little more hopeful that people CAN make some cool stuff with his editor, since there aren’t as many hacks as in Super Mario World.

You can’t just pick up the editor and make some stupid, glitchy level and call it a hack. …well, no, that’s not true. You can do it, it just takes more effort to create something in LS than LM.

Point is, I want feedback on this hack, and hope that some people can use some tricks that I used here to create your own hacks, or improve on them.

Enjoyable, but short and basic

Reviewed By: Sosuko on 31 Jul 2020

Exactly as advertised, this is an under an hour game with a pretty basic story and premise. While running through a palette-swapped version of Booster’s Tower, you fight some modified enemies with just Mario. There are some unique animations and attacks for Mario and the enemies, though most of the former are just palette-swapped versions of existing one. Speaking of the palette, it’s very bland (gray-scale), and while that is clearly intentional, it is a bit dull to look at for the entire experience.

In terms of difficulty and strategy, there really isn’t much here. Beat up some enemies for enough cash, buy the best equipment, and breeze on through. There are some tricks to the boss battles, but these are kept pretty tame. Ultimately, when limited to only a single character, it really keeps things pretty straightforward without much room for strategy.

Still, the environment, gameplay, and story were perfectly fine for what this hack is (a short single area RPG). It has a unique style to it and showcases some familiar things in a new light.

Version 1.0 Recommended - Yes
